Crimson Charm: A 1948 Dodge Custom Coupe’s Vintage Appeal This 1948 Dodge Custom Coupe, Lot T169, set to grace Houston 2025 on Thursday, April 3rd, is a remarkably preserved example of post-war American automotive design. Maintaining a highly original condition, this Dodge Custom Coupe showcases the simple elegance and reliable engineering that defined the era. Under the hood, a dependable inline 6-cylinder engine, paired with a Fluid Drive 3-speed manual transmission, delivers a smooth and nostalgic driving experience. This Dodge, finished in a vibrant red exterior with a contrasting red and tan interior, is a testament to the era’s design simplicity and engineering durability. The inline-6 engine provides ample torque, ensuring a comfortable and authentic vintage ride.

Design Details: Red Radiance and Chrome Accents The Dodge Custom Coupe’s striking red exterior immediately captures attention, reflecting the vibrant color palettes of the late 1940s. Chrome bumpers and trim accentuate the car’s classic lines, while whitewall tires enhance its period-correct appearance. The coupe’s design, from its gently curved body lines to its chrome accents, reflects the straightforward and functional styling of the post-war era. The highly original condition of the vehicle highlights its well-preserved state, making it a valuable piece of automotive history.

Interior Comfort: Red and Tan Harmony and Vintage Features Inside, the red and tan interior creates a warm and inviting space, complementing the car’s exterior color scheme. The spacious cabin and bench seating offer a comfortable and nostalgic experience. A Comfort Master heater and a Waltham dash clock add to the car’s vintage charm, offering a glimpse into the past. The interior’s original condition highlights the care and preservation this Dodge Custom Coupe has received over the years. The combination of the red and tan interior and classic features creates an inviting and memorable cabin, perfect for leisurely drives.

Performance and Power: Inline-6 Smoothness and Fluid Drive Ease The inline 6-cylinder engine, coupled with a Fluid Drive 3-speed manual transmission, ensures a smooth and comfortable ride. The Fluid Drive system, an early form of semi-automatic transmission, provides a unique and engaging driving experience. The car’s smooth suspension and reliable engine contribute to its effortless handling and comfortable ride quality. This 1948 Dodge Custom Coupe, with its combination of classic styling, original features, and smooth performance, represents a true automotive time capsule. The inline-6 engine delivers ample torque and power, making this a wonderful classic cruiser.
